What to know about ZIP 71032

ZIP code 71032 covers Grand Cane, LA in De Soto Parish with a population of about 2,298.

At a glance, the area shows median age of 43.0 versus a U.S. median of about 38.9.

It sits in telephone area code 318; U.S. House district LA-4; the SHREVEPORT media market.

Income and economy in Grand Cane, LA

Median household income in ZIP 71032 is about $68,864 — about 8% below the U.S. median ($75,149).

On socioeconomic markers, US5 shows a poverty rate of 28.2%; unemployment rate near 5.9%; 22.8% of adults with a bachelor’s degree or higher (about 10.9 points below the national share (33.7%)).

Labor and commute patterns include leading industry context around Mining, Healthcare, and Education; about 7.5% of workers reporting work-from-home (about 7.7 points below the U.S. share (15.2%)); a mean commute of about 180.0 minutes (U.S. average near 26.8).

Housing and affordability in ZIP 71032

Median home value is about $178,200 — about 49% below the U.S. median home value ($348,079).

Housing tenure and rents show owner-occupancy near 83.5% (about 18.1 points above the national owner-occupancy rate (65.4%)).

To comfortably buy a median-priced home in ZIP 71032 in Grand Cane, LA, a household would need roughly $49,000 in annual income under a 20% down, 30-year loan at 6.8% (illustrative), keeping housing costs near 28% of income. Estimated monthly PITI is about $1,145. That sits below the local median household income ($68,864), suggesting the typical household income is closer to a workable buy-in level under these assumptions. Rates, taxes, insurance, and HOA fees vary — treat this as a planning estimate, not a lender quote.
